    W. C. O. Harris, who was relieved of duties as coach at Amon Carter Riverside recently, center, tells a couple of players Jimmy Hunt, left and Leo Holliday, right, that it is their duty to their school to play football this fall. Harris attended a picnic Tuesday night at Sylvania Park, where the players called off their strike which resulted from Harris' dismissal. Published in Fort Worth Star-Telegram, morning edition, August 2, 1944.
